I've just completed a 2500 mile round-trip using my Plenio VXA3000 7" GPS with GPS software other than what it was installed with.

First, use the C310Auto.zip file link found on this forum.

Second, get a spare SD card, and place the following directories on it:
~\cities
~\MobileNavigator

Copy the executable from the C310Auto.zip file into the ~\MobileNavigator directory, rename it MobileNavigator.exe.

Copy the .c31 file into the ~\MobileNavigator directory, and rename it MobileNavigagor.c31.

Place whatever other software you wish on the unit into appropriate directories on the SD card. One note, the SD card is named "SD MEMORY", not the usual "SDMMC". Edit the .c31 file appropriately, to call whatever programs you wish (cedesktop.exe, etc.).

I have not altered the unit in any other way, changed the registry, etc. It still comes up with the default menu, and touching the "Navigation" button on the screen executes the C310Auto.exe file (if you've followed the above directions correctly). The only side-effect is that once the C310Auto.exe file exits, you wind up with an on-screen error that the navigation program failed. It must expect some other error code returned other than what the c310auto.exe program ends with.

Error 193 most likely is caused by missing DLLs. One can google for "DLL pack" to find collections of DLLs to make applications work under stripped down CE OS. I did not try it yet, so it is just my guess.


Reply author: tundrwd
Replied on: 14 Oct 2008 16:26:35
Message:

Not sure either, but a 193 might also refer to an incompatible binary. The Plenio VXA3000 is an ARM device (most of these are, but not all), so something compiled for MIPS, for instance, won't be compatible for an ARM.

Need to know the origin of the software being run, and if it is binary compatible with an ARM9 processor.

One more thing:

Buildings (.3dc and .3dl files) go into:
\OCN8\content\building

Empty folder:
\OCN8\content\dem

All different language ZIP files go here:
\OCN8\content\lang

All map files (.fbl) go here (including Basemap.fbl):
\OCN8\content\map

All POIs (I would recommend to add just one for your state) go here:
\OCN8\content\poi

Empty folder:
\OCN8\content\scheme

Empty folder:
\OCN8\content\speedcam

Voices (ZIP files) go here
\OCN8\content\voice

DO NOT UNZIP any zip file! They should stay zipped.

Replied on: 09 Nov 2008 14:19:45
Message:

Liquid30,

Not necessarily. However your data.zip most likely does not have correct resolution of 480x234. Open it and check if it has a folder "ui_igo8\480_234". If it does not iGO8 data.zip file will be needed. Basically OCN8 is the lighter version of iGO8. You will probably need branding.zip too for the similar reason. Keep all remaining files the same.

The sys.txt file tells the application what the resolution is. Application can not find the correct folder in data.zip and exits with error.

Just to check the sys.txt file can be modified with 480 replaced with 320 and 234 replaced with 240. It should load. However not the whole screen will be occupied.

Make sure that original lines commented out with ; .

ohh also if you want to add pictures to the background or change your loadup screen pic you need to follow these steps. Open up web browser IE/FireFox and log onto www.lunapic.com, upload a picture from either your cpu or the web. At the top select "EDIT>ScaleImage", once pic comes up change width to 480 and height to 234. Once done click the "Scale Image" button. Then at the top select "File>SaveImage". Page will load, select "Save as BMP". If you want this to be your loading page, then save it as loading. Put file where you can find it. Then open up OCN8>data.zip>ui_igo8>480_234. In that folder"480_234" you will see the file loading.bmp. Take your loading.bmp and drag and drop it in this folder. It will replace the other file. This will be the loading page. Follow all the same steps as above and place your background images in OCN8>data.zip>ui_igo8>480_234>Backgrounds. These pictures will be selectable from the settings>backgrounds menu.

Reply author: sun4tzu
Replied on: 15 May 2009 19:30:49
Message:

Your research is correct. Track up in OCN8 is not available in 2D mode and is only available in 3D mode. This isn't what you want but you can change the viewing angle in 3D mode quite a bit. You might try putting 3D at the maximum angle allowed to see if that is a close enough approximation for you to 2D.

Reply author: tundrwd
Replied on: 02 Jun 2009 21:47:09
Message:

Try a few routes - see the difference.

Set a destination, let it route you, then get off route (especially with S2GO, since it does a poor job many times of routing) - let them both "auto-reroute" - see, and hear, the difference.

A trip 2 years ago using S2GO, the navigator was quickly renamed to the "Nagigator" by the 6 of us in the vehicle. It is so bad, you have to stop using your route (during detours, or you know a better way, or you simply want to eat, and don't set a new waypoint, etc.)

Those were the two most notable areas, including the fact that OCN8 has more current maps, etc. I bought the OCN8 SD/microSD card, I liked it that much more.
